Talked through it with my agent today, I buy insurance to insure break even-insuring profit too expensive-and at these prices can do that with puts it I wanted to.

I ended up with 75% crc, may do some puts on remaining 25% in corn. Bean puts too expensive, just going to settle for my $13.40 insurance floor on 75%-that works out to $10.05 a bushel. I have never averaged close to that before so for $11.75 an acre I can insure my best income ever on beans...done deal. Only risk I see would be selling too much and gettting caught having to buy back-but just selling 50% of production should be safe-I can't imagine how dry it would have to be for us not to grow 25bu beans.
